If m and n are order and degree of the differential equation `((d^2y)/(dx^2))^5+(4((d^2y)/(dx^2))^3)/((d^3y)/(dx^3))+(d^3y)/(dx^3)=x^2-1` (A) `m=3, n=1` (B) `m=3, n=3` (C) `m=3, n=2` (D) `m=3, n=5`

A

`m=3, n=3`

B

`m=3, n=2`

C

`m=3, n=5`

D

`m=3, n=1`

Text Solution

Verified by Experts

The correct Answer is:
D

The given differential equation can be rewritten as
`((d^(2)y)/(dx^(2)))^(5)*(d^(3)y)/(dx^(3))+4((d^(2)y)/(dx^(2)))^(3)+((d^(3)y)/(dx^(3)))^(2)`
`=(x^(2)-1)(d^(3)y)/(dx^(3))implies`order(m)=3
and degree `(n)=2`
